Output 28e078cfb56dd8dcc25ba7f6d59b7a2d286bb4717b07d6ad74964cf7b6cb8dae:0

value
633960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b84f703e7557d15ad525ada97806417255535e15 OP_EQUAL
address
3JVZRKaCh5HhYmRRnCfkEepc3zoDov8LUK
transaction
28e078cfb56dd8dcc25ba7f6d59b7a2d286bb4717b07d6ad74964cf7b6cb8dae
spent
true